package com.t3.client;
import java.awt.Component;
import java.io.BufferedOutputStream;
import java.io.File;
import java.io.FileOutputStream;
import java.io.IOException;
import java.io.InputStream;
import java.io.OutputStream;
import java.net.URL;
import java.net.URLConnection;
import javax.swing.ProgressMonitor;
import com.t3.guid.GUID;
public class RemoteFileDownloader {
private final URL url;
private final Component parentComponent;
public RemoteFileDownloader(URL url) {
this(url, null);
}
public RemoteFileDownloader(URL url, Component parentComponent) {
if (url == null) {
throw new IllegalArgumentException("URL cannot be null");
}
this.url = url;
this.parentComponent = parentComponent;
}
/**
* Read the data at the given URL. This method should not be called on the
* EDT.
*
* @return File pointer to the location of the data, file will be deleted at
* program end
*/
public File read() throws IOException {
URLConnection conn = url.openConnection();
conn.setConnectTimeout(5000);
conn.setReadTimeout(5000);
// Send the request.
conn.connect();
int length = conn.getContentLength();
String tempDir = System.getProperty("java.io.tmpdir");
if (tempDir == null) {
tempDir = ".";
}
File tempFile = new File(tempDir + "/" + new GUID() + ".dat");
tempFile.deleteOnExit();
ProgressMonitor monitor = new ProgressMonitor(parentComponent, "Downloading " + url, null, 0, length);
try(InputStream in = conn.getInputStream();
OutputStream out = new BufferedOutputStream(new FileOutputStream(tempFile))) {
int buflen = 1024 * 30;
int bytesRead = 0;
byte[] buf = new byte[buflen];
for (int nRead = in.read(buf); nRead != -1; nRead = in.read(buf)) {
if (monitor.isCanceled()) {
return null;
}
bytesRead += nRead;
out.write(buf, 0, nRead);
monitor.setProgress(bytesRead);
// monitor.setNote("Elapsed: " + ((System.currentTimeMillis() - start) / 1000) + " seconds");
}
} finally {
monitor.close();
}
return tempFile;
}
}
